Plumbing problems strike at the worst possible moments, but not every plumbing issue constitutes a true emergency. Understanding the difference between urgent plumbing problems and routine maintenance can save you money, prevent extensive property damage, and help you make informed decisions when plumbing disasters occur. If you experience sudden water damage, complete loss of water service, sewage backups, gas leaks, or flooding, your plumbing system requires immediate professional intervention:
- Burst pipes causing active flooding
- Complete loss of water supply to your home
- Sewage backing up into your living spaces
- Natural gas leaks from plumbing connections
- Overflowing toilet that won’t stop running
- Major water leaks causing structural damage

Types of Plumbing Emergencies We Handle: Burst Pipes, Overflowing Toilet, and Water Heater Issues
Burst pipes from freezing temperatures or age-related failures require immediate shut-off and professional repair to prevent thousands of dollars in water damage.
Sewer line backups that cause raw sewage to enter your home create serious health hazards and require emergency plumbing intervention.
Water heater explosions or major leaks can flood basements and damage electrical systems, requiring immediate professional assessment.
Gas line leaks from water heater connections or other plumbing fixtures pose explosion risks and demand immediate evacuation and emergency repair.
Complete drain blockages in main sewer lines can cause multiple fixtures to back up simultaneously throughout your home.
Overflowing toilet situations where the water won’t stop running can flood bathrooms and damage flooring within minutes.

Signs That Require Emergency Plumbing Response
Recognizing true emergency plumbing situations helps homeowners act quickly to minimize property damage and protect their family’s safety. Immediate professional intervention becomes necessary when plumbing problems threaten structural integrity, create health hazards, or disrupt essential water services.
Water leaks that soak through ceilings, walls, or flooring indicate active pipe failures that worsen rapidly without professional repair.
Broken water supply lines under high pressure can release thousands of gallons per hour, flooding entire floors within minutes.
Emergency situation indicators include complete loss of hot water, multiple backed-up drains, or sewage odors throughout your home.
Natural gas smells near water heaters, gas-powered appliances, or utility connections require immediate evacuation and emergency plumber response.
Water pressure drops to zero throughout your home, indicating main line breaks or municipal supply interruptions requiring professional diagnosis.
Electrical outlets or panels exposed to active water leaks create electrocution risks that demand immediate power shutoff and emergency plumbing repair.

What Constitutes a True Plumbing Emergency
Understanding the plumbing emergency definition helps homeowners distinguish between situations requiring immediate response versus problems that can wait for regular business hours. True emergencies involve active threats to property, health, or safety that worsen rapidly without intervention.
Active flooding from any plumbing source qualifies as an emergency because water damage accelerates exponentially, affecting flooring, walls, electrical systems, and personal belongings.
Sewage backups create immediate health hazards through bacterial contamination and require emergency cleanup to prevent illness and permanent property damage.
Gas leaks from plumbing connections pose explosion risks that make structures uninhabitable until professional repairs eliminate the hazard completely.
Complete water loss affects essential daily activities like cooking, cleaning, and sanitation, particularly problematic for families with young children or elderly residents.
Burst pipes during freezing weather can cause cascading failures as ice blockages redirect pressure to weaker pipe sections throughout the plumbing system.
When to Call an Emergency Plumber Immediately
Certain plumbing problems demand immediate professional response regardless of time, day, or weather conditions. Emergency plumber services become essential when delaying repair attempts could result in catastrophic property damage or safety risks.
Call immediately for burst pipes causing active flooding, as water damage costs increase dramatically with each passing hour of uncontrolled water release.
Overflowing toilet situations where the shut-off valve fails to stop water flow require emergency intervention to prevent sewage contamination and structural damage.
Frozen water pipes that have already burst need immediate attention to prevent additional pipe failures as temperatures fluctuate during thaw cycles.
Sudden complete loss of water pressure throughout your home indicates main line problems that could affect neighboring properties and require utility coordination.
Strong sewage odors accompanied by gurgling sounds from multiple drains suggest main sewer blockages that can cause widespread backup problems.
Any plumbing problem combined with electrical hazards, such as water near panels or outlets, requires immediate professional response for safety reasons.

Preventing Plumbing Emergencies
Schedule annual plumbing inspections to identify potential problem areas before they develop into costly emergencies requiring immediate professional intervention.
Insulate exposed pipes during winter months to prevent freezing damage that commonly causes burst pipes during Georgia’s occasional cold snaps.
Avoid flushing inappropriate items down toilets or washing grease down drain systems, as these practices contribute to blockages that can cause emergency backups.
Monitor water pressure throughout your home and address sudden changes that might indicate developing leaks or system problems requiring professional attention.
Replace aging water heaters before complete failure occurs, as emergency water heater replacements often cost more than planned installations during regular business hours.
Install water detection alarms near water heaters, washing machines, and other potential leak sources to provide early warning of developing emergency situations.
Test main water shut-off valves annually to ensure they function properly during emergency situations when immediate water isolation becomes necessary for damage control.
Learn the location of your home’s main water shut-off valve and teach all family members how to operate it during plumbing emergencies.
Understanding Emergency vs. Non-Emergency Plumbing Issues
Not every plumbing problem requires emergency response, and understanding these distinctions helps homeowners make cost-effective decisions while avoiding unnecessary emergency service calls.
Leaky faucets, running toilets, or minor drain clogs typically represent maintenance issues that can wait for regular business hours without causing significant damage.
Gradual water pressure reduction, lukewarm water temperatures, or slow-draining fixtures often indicate developing problems that benefit from scheduled professional attention rather than emergency response.
Small water spots on ceilings or walls require investigation but don’t necessarily constitute emergencies unless actively spreading or accompanied by structural damage.
Single fixture problems, such as one clogged toilet or leaky faucet, rarely qualify as emergencies unless they affect your home’s only bathroom or kitchen facilities.
Intermittent plumbing noises, minor temperature fluctuations, or occasional slow drainage patterns suggest system issues that professional plumbers should address during regular service appointments.
Emergency Plumbing Safety Measures
During plumbing emergencies, homeowner safety takes priority over property protection, and certain situations require immediate evacuation before professional help arrives.
Shut off electricity to any area affected by water leaks to prevent electrocution risks, especially around water heaters, electrical panels, or outlet-dense areas like kitchens.
Evacuate immediately if you detect gas leaks from water heater connections or other plumbing fixtures, and contact emergency services before calling plumbing professionals.
Avoid walking through standing water that might contain sewage or come into contact with electrical systems, as contamination and shock risks increase in emergency situations.
Document emergency damage with photographs before cleanup begins, as insurance companies require visual evidence for plumbing emergency claims and repair cost coverage.
Cost Considerations for Emergency Plumbing
Emergency plumbing services typically cost more than scheduled repairs due to after-hours response requirements and the urgency of preventing further damage to your property.
However, prompt emergency response often reduces overall repair costs by preventing extensive secondary damage that develops when plumbing emergencies remain unaddressed for extended periods.
Many homeowner’s insurance policies cover plumbing emergency damage, particularly sudden pipe failures or water heater malfunctions that cause property damage beyond normal wear.
